Overview

The Clinical Research Coordinator (CRC) supports the mission of the organization by independently organizing and managing activities associated with the conduct of clinical trials. This position serves as the primary liaison between investigators, participants, and research staff, ensuring the safe, ethical, and efficient execution of study protocols. This role combines direct patient interaction with critical administrative responsibilities to maintain compliance with regulatory requirements and the integrity of clinical research.

Responsibilities

  • In conjunction with the Principal Investigator (PI), screen, consent, and enroll patients into clinical trials, ensuring eligibility criteria are met and documentation is completed accurately.
  • In collaboration with the PI, educate patients, families, and clinical staff on study protocols, requirements, and expectations.
  • Coordinate all study visits, procedures, follow-up appointments per protocol, and attends all patient visits.
  • Prepare, maintain, and update research charts, participant data, case report forms, and source documentation.
  • Collect, process, and ship laboratory specimens according to study requirements.
  • Manage study drug accountability, including ordering, dosing calculations, dispensing documentation, and tracking per protocol.
  • Monitor patients for treatment response and adverse events, ensuring timely reporting of serious adverse events and deviations.
  • Collaborate with investigators and clinic staff to ensure compliance with protocol, regulatory standards, and institutional policies.
  • Maintain compliance with Good Clinical Practice (GCP), HIPAA, and other federal, state, and local regulations.
  • Support internal and external audits by preparing required records, reports, and documentation.
